Amber Heard has entered the fray amid Blake Lively’s explosive allegations against her It Ends With Us co-star Justin Baldoni. In a statement to NBC News,Heard shared her perspective on the perils of social media manipulation, comparing Lively’s claims to her own experiences during her highly publicized defamation trial with Johnny Depp.
“Social media is the absolute personification of the saying, ‘A lie travels halfway around the world before truth can get its boots on,'” Heard stated. “I saw this firsthand and up close. It’s as horrifying as it is destructive.”
Blake Lively filed a legal complaint accusing Baldoni of orchestrating a smear campaign to undermine her reputation, allegedly using crisis PR tactics to shift public perception. Among the shocking accusations, Lively claimed Baldoni displayed explicit content and made inappropriate remarks about her weight during the film’s production. Baldoni has firmly denied the allegations, labeling them “categorically false.”
For Heard, the unfolding feud strikes a familiar chord. During her defamation trial with Johnny Depp in 2022, she faced relentless online backlash. The verdict awarded Depp $15 million in damages, while Heard received $2 million in her counterclaim.
Heard has since relocated to Spain with her 3-year-old daughter, Oonagh, and is reportedly expecting her second child. Reflecting on the ordeal, she remarked in 2022 that the outcome of her trial “sets back the clock to a time when a woman who spoke up could be publicly shamed and humiliated.”
